The Ultimate Buying Guide for 4-Wheel Drive Lawn Mowers

A 4-wheel drive (4WD) lawn mower is a powerhouse for tough yards. These mowers give you extra grip when the grass is wet or the ground is uneven. Choosing the right one takes some thought. This guide helps you find the perfect fit for your lawn care needs.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ping for a 4WD mower, certain features make a big difference in performance and ease of use. Look closely at these points:

  • Drive System Type: Some 4WD systems are always on. Others let you switch between 2WD and 4WD. Being able to switch saves gas and wear when you don’t need the extra traction.
  • Engine Power (Horsepower): Bigger lawns and thick grass need more power. Check the horsepower (HP) rating. More HP usually means the mower handles hills better without slowing down.
  • Deck Size: This is how wide the cutting path is. A bigger deck cuts more grass in one pass, saving you time on large properties. Make sure the deck size fits through gates and around obstacles in your yard.
  • Mowing Height Adjustments: Good mowers offer many cutting height settings. This lets you trim tall grass without stressing the engine or scalping your lawn.
  • Durability Controls: Look for easy-to-reach levers and simple controls. You want to focus on driving, not wrestling with stiff levers.

Important Materials That Matter

The materials used determine how long your mower lasts. Stronger materials mean less time spent on repairs.

Frame and Deck Construction

The frame supports the whole machine. Steel frames offer the best strength. Pay attention to the cutting deck material. Thick, heavy-gauge steel decks resist dents and rust better than thinner metal. Some premium decks are made from heavy-duty aluminum, which resists rust completely but might cost more.

Tire Quality

Since these are 4WD mowers, the tires work hard. Look for deep treads. Deep treads grip the soil better, especially on slopes. Pneumatic (air-filled) tires offer a smoother ride over bumps than solid tires.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Quality isn’t just about the price tag; it’s about thoughtful engineering.

What Boosts Quality:
  • Commercial-Grade Components: Mowers designed for commercial use often have stronger axles and better cooling systems. These last longer, even in tough residential use.
  • Easy Maintenance Access: Good designs place oil caps, filters, and spark plugs where you can reach them easily. This encourages regular maintenance, which extends the mower’s life.
What Lowers Quality:
  • Plastic Parts in High-Stress Areas: If the drive levers or wheel hubs are made of cheap plastic, they will break sooner under the strain of 4WD operation.
  • Underpowered Engines: An engine that is too small for the deck size will constantly strain. This leads to overheating and premature failure.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about where and how you will use the mower. This dictates the best style for you.

For Hilly or Wet Yards

If your yard has steep slopes or you often mow shortly after rain, 4WD is essential. The extra traction prevents the mower from sliding sideways or losing grip going uphill. Zero-turn 4WD mowers offer the best maneuverability on complex, sloped properties.

For Large, Open Spaces

If you have acres of flat land, the 4WD feature is less critical, but still helpful for pulling heavy grass catchers. Here, focus more on a large deck size and a comfortable seat. A riding mower style is best here.

A great user experience means the mower starts easily every time and handles smoothly. Test the steering responsiveness before you buy. A well-designed 4WD mower feels balanced, not bulky.


10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About 4WD Lawn Mowers

Q: What is the main benefit of a 4WD mower over a 2WD mower?

A: The main benefit is superior traction. 4WD helps the mower move forward and stay stable on slippery grass, mud, or steep hills where 2WD tires might spin.

Q: Are 4WD mowers harder to steer?

A: Sometimes they feel heavier. However, modern designs use power steering. If the mower has good power steering, steering effort should feel similar to a standard mower.

Q: Do 4WD mowers use more fuel?

A: Yes, slightly more fuel is generally used because the engine works harder to power all four wheels instead of just two. However, this depends on the engine size and how often you engage 4WD.

Q: Can I use 4WD all the time?

A: You should check the owner’s manual. Some systems are designed for constant use, but others are meant only for short bursts when extra grip is needed. Using them constantly can cause faster wear.

Q: What size yard is best for a 4WD mower?

A: 4WD mowers are best for properties over half an acre that have challenging terrain, like slopes, thick weeds, or uneven ground.

Q: How does 4WD affect mowing quality?

A: 4WD itself does not change the cut quality, which depends on the blades and deck design. However, better traction means the mower moves at a consistent speed, which helps create a more even cut on hills.

Q: Are 4WD mowers more expensive than 2WD mowers?

A: Yes, they usually cost more. The extra drivetrain components—the extra axles and linkages—add to the manufacturing cost.

Q: What maintenance is unique to a 4WD system?

A: You must check the gearboxes and bearings associated with the front wheels. These usually require periodic greasing or fluid changes, which 2WD mowers skip.

Q: Should I choose a zero-turn or a garden tractor style with 4WD?

A: Zero-turn 4WD is great for speed and complex yards. A garden tractor style 4WD is better if you plan to pull heavy attachments like carts or snow blowers.

Q: What is the warranty usually like on these heavy-duty mowers?

A: Warranties vary widely. Look for strong coverage on the engine and the drive system components, as these are the most expensive parts to replace if they fail.
